-- 查看当前用户使用的 profile 及口令策略setlinesize400col profilefora20 col resource_namefora30 col limitfora40 SELECT profile, resource_name, limit FROM dba_profiles WHERE resource_name IN('PASSWORD_LIFE_TIME','PASSWORD_GRACE_TIME','PASSWORD_REUSE_TIME','PASSWORD_REUSE_MAX','PASSWORD_LOCK_TIME','FAILED_LOGIN_ATTEMPTS','PASSWORD_VERIFY_FUNCTION')ORDER BY profile, resource_name;-- 口令有效期180天 ALTER PROFILE DEFAULT LIMIT PASSWORD_LIFE_TIME180;-- 宽限期7天,期间登录会提示"口令即将过期,请修改"ALTER PROFILE DEFAULT LIMIT PASSWORD_GRACE_TIME7;-- 创建定时任务,每天检查过期超过7天的账户并锁定 BEGIN DBMS_SCHEDULER.CREATE_JOB(job_name=>'LOCK_EXPIRED_ACCOUNTS', job_type=>'PLSQL_BLOCK', job_action=>' BEGIN FOR u IN (SELECT username FROM dba_users WHERE account_status = ''EXPIRED(GRACE)''AND expiry_date<SYSDATE -7)LOOP EXECUTE IMMEDIATE''ALTERUSER"'' || u.username || ''"ACCOUNT LOCK'';END LOOP;END;', start_date => SYSTIMESTAMP, repeat_interval => 'FREQ=DAILY;BYHOUR=2', enabled => TRUE, comments => '锁定口令过期超过7天未修改的账户' ); END; / -- 连续失败 5 次后锁定账户 ALTER PROFILE DEFAULT LIMIT FAILED_LOGIN_ATTEMPTS 5; -- 锁定 1 分钟后自动解锁(单位:天,1/1440 = 1分钟) ALTER PROFILE DEFAULT LIMIT PASSWORD_LOCK_TIME 1/1440; -- 确认所有策略已生效 SELECT resource_name, limit FROM dba_profiles WHERE profile = 'DEFAULT' AND resource_name IN ('FAILED_LOGIN_ATTEMPTS', 'PASSWORD_LOCK_TIME', 'PASSWORD_LIFE_TIME', 'PASSWORD_GRACE_TIME');RESOURCE_NAME LIMIT -------------------------- ----- FAILED_LOGIN_ATTEMPTS5PASSWORD_LOCK_TIME .000694(即1/1440)PASSWORD_LIFE_TIME180PASSWORD_GRACE_TIME7-- 创建专用 Profile CREATE PROFILE SECURE_PROFILE LIMIT PASSWORD_LIFE_TIME180PASSWORD_GRACE_TIME7FAILED_LOGIN_ATTEMPTS5PASSWORD_LOCK_TIME1/1440;-- 分配给目标用户 ALTERUSERtarget_user PROFILE SECURE_PROFILE;ALTER PROFILE DEFAULT LIMIT PASSWORD_REUSE_MAX UNLIMITED;修改oracle密码策略
张小明
前端开发工程师
看门狗定时器WDT讲解
看门狗定时器(WDT)从入门到实战 —— 单片机系统的"守护者"一、一句话理解 看门狗定时器(Watch Dog Timer,WDT) 是单片机的一个硬件组成部分,本质是一个递增(或递减)的定时…
国内首家 | Gitee Repo 通过信通院「先进级」认证:企业级制品库核心能力与选型指南
Gitee Repo 是国内首款且唯一通过中国信通院「先进级」认证的企业级制品库。单节点稳定支撑 7000 万 制品与 500TB 存储,提供全栈信创适配、金融级多活容灾与原生 AI/鸿蒙生态支持,可无缝替代 Nexus/Artifactory。 核心指标速览 认证等级:国…
【课程设计/毕业设计】于 SpringBoot 的软件工程考试成绩统计分析系统的设计与实现 基于 SpringBoot 的计算机课程线上监考考试管理系统【附源码、数据库、万字文档】
博主介绍:✌️码农一枚 ,专注于大学生项目实战开发、讲解和毕业🚢文撰写修改等。全栈领域优质创作者,博客之星、掘金/华为云/阿里云/InfoQ等平台优质作者、专注于Java、小程序技术领域和毕业项目实战 ✌️技术范围:&am…
【课程设计/毕业设计】基于 SpringBoot 的校园日常行为规范评分归档系统的设计与实现 基于 SpringBoot 的中小学学生品行综合考评管理系统【附源码、数据库、万字文档】
博主介绍:✌️码农一枚 ,专注于大学生项目实战开发、讲解和毕业🚢文撰写修改等。全栈领域优质创作者,博客之星、掘金/华为云/阿里云/InfoQ等平台优质作者、专注于Java、小程序技术领域和毕业项目实战 ✌️技术范围:&am…
全球采矿足迹,基于高分辨率卫星影像绘制的地图
在全球绿色能源转型浪潮中,关键矿产需求激增,矿业活动正以前所未有的速度扩张。 然而,我们对采矿活动在全球范围内的实际“足迹”了解依然有限。 现在我们收集一份基于高分辨率卫星影像绘制的全球采矿足迹地图,研究团队利用高分…
我是怎么把一个项目带崩的
项目和团队背景首先给大家说明一下项目背景,以便各位对此项目有更清晰的了解: 1.该项目是一个二次开发项目,第一个基础版本(打印申报系统)也由我带领开发。 2.系统是需要和国家系统对接,有三条主流程。 3.需…